Mantri v. The Act also increased incentives favoring investment in owner-occupied housing relative to rental housing. Prior to the Act, all personal interest was deductible. Subsequently, only home mortgage interest was deductible, including interest on home equity loans. The Act phased out many investment incentives for rental housing, through extending the depreciation period of rental property to 27.5 years from 15–19 years. It also discouraged real estate investing by eliminating …
